Nickel-Titanium (NiTi) Material
The spring is made from nickel-titanium, a material valued in orthodontics for its elasticity. NiTi offers higher elasticity with lower rigidity, delivering a light, continuous force that supports comfortable, predictable tooth movement over a wide range.
Extra-Smooth, Low-Friction Finish
An extra-smooth surface finish reduces friction within the appliance, making the spring more comfortable for the patient and supporting efficient, controlled tooth movement.
Higher Elasticity, Lower Rigidity
Its NiTi construction combines higher elasticity with lower rigidity, delivering a gentle, sustained force that improves comfort and helps teeth move steadily and predictably.
0.012 Inch Wire Diameter
The spring uses wire with a 0.012 inch diameter, a fine, light gauge suited to gentle orthodontic force and giving the clinician a consistent, predictable spring.
178mm Length, Cut to Size
Supplied as a 178mm length, the spring is cut into the required segments at the chairside, letting the clinician tailor each one to the space and movement needed.
Non-Sterile and Autoclavable
According to the labelling, the spring is supplied non-sterile, and the package and its contents may be autoclaved if additional protection is required. This gives the practice flexibility to sterilise the spring in line with its own infection-control protocols.
